AMES — Iowa State will open the 2018 season under the lights, playing host to South Dakota State on Sept. 1 at 7 p.m.

Cyclones.tv will carry the game.

The annual Iowa Corn Cy-Hawk Series game vs. Iowa in Iowa City on Sept. 8 will be a 4 p.m. kickoff on Fox.

The Iowa State-Oklahoma matchup in Jack Trice Stadium on Sept. 15 will kick at 11 a.m. The game will be carried on one of the ESPN family of networks channels. 

2018 SCHEDULE

Sept. 1 — South Dakota State (Cyclones.tv). 7 p.m.

Sept. 8 — at Iowa (Fox), 4 p.m.

Sept. 15 — Oklahoma (ABC/ESPN/ESPN2/ESPNU), 11 a.m.

Sept. 22 — Akron, TBA

Sept. 29 — at TCU, TBA

Oct. 6 — at Oklahoma State, TBA

Oct. 13 — West Virginia, TBA

Oct. 27 — Texas Tech, TBA

Nov. 3 — at Kansas, TBA

Nov. 10 — Baylor, TBA

Nov. 17 — at Texas, TBA

Nov. 24 — Kansas State, TBA
